Web31 aug. 2024 · CDPH analysis of Cook County Medical Examiner data, which is detailed in the mid-year report, shows that there were 573 opioid-related overdose deaths in Chicago from January-June 2024, a 55% increase from the same time period in 2024. There were 7,301 opioid-related EMS responses during that time frame, a 60% increase from last year.
